8800 Series Chassis Switch Hardware Installation Guide

Specifications

The XCM88PS1 PSU functions from 90 V to 264 V and 47 Hz to 63 Hz AC Input. Each PSU
provides 700 W to the system if the AC input is in the 110 V low-line output power range and
1200 W to the system if the AC input is in the 220 V high-line output power range.
More installed PSUs are needed to support the load if the low-line power range is used to
power the switch. The software determines the maximum available power required for the
switch and enables the modules accordingly.
CAUTION:
The PSU does not have a switch for turning the unit on and off. Remove
the plug from the electrical outlet to disconnect power to the PSU. Make
sure that this connection is easily accessible.
Make sure that the PSU circuit is not overloaded. Use proper over-current
protection, such as a circuit-breaker, to prevent over-current conditions.
